Indian Elephant Embroidery Pattern by DMC – PAT0454

This free downloadable PDF embroidery pattern from DMC is part of their Around the World collection, featuring a beautifully decorative Indian Elephant design. The finished piece measures approximately 9.6 x 22.6 cm, making it an elegant and manageable project for embroiderers with some prior experience. The pattern is bilingual, presented in both English and French, reflecting DMC's international reach and heritage.

About the Design

The Indian Elephant motif is richly detailed, drawing inspiration from the ornate, ceremonial elephants associated with Indian art and culture. The design features intricate decorative elements typical of this aesthetic — layered patterns, bold outlines, and decorative accents — all rendered through a carefully planned combination of embroidery stitches and a curated palette of DMC Mouliné Spécial Art 117 thread colours. This is a single-design pattern focused entirely on the elephant composition, with a colour-coded diagram and a technical chart included to guide placement and stitch direction.

Techniques and Stitches Used

This pattern is rated intermediate in difficulty, meaning it is best suited to embroiderers who are already comfortable with basic needlework and are ready to combine multiple stitch types within a single project. The design uses four distinct stitch types, each assigned a letter code in the pattern instructions:

  • Satin Stitch (Passé plat) – Code A: Used with 2 strands of thread, satin stitch creates smooth, solid blocks of colour by laying parallel stitches closely together side by side. It is one of the most classic embroidery filling stitches and gives areas of the design a clean, polished finish.
  • Backstitch (Point arrière) – Code B: Also worked with 2 strands, backstitch is a versatile outline stitch that creates a continuous, firm line. It is ideal for defining edges, adding detail, and creating crisp contours throughout the elephant design.
  • French Knot (Point de nœud) – Code C: Worked with 2 strands, French knots are small, raised, textured dots created by wrapping the thread around the needle before inserting it back into the fabric. They add dimension and decorative detail to the composition.
  • Backstitch (Point arrière) – Code D: A second application of backstitch, this time worked with 6 strands of thread, producing a bolder, more prominent line. This heavier backstitch is likely used for the most prominent outlines or key structural elements of the elephant, giving the design visual weight and impact.

Materials Required

The pattern specifies the following materials for completing the Indian Elephant design:

  • Thread: DMC Mouliné Spécial Art 117 in four colours:
    • Colour 1 – DMC 777 (deep raspberry/burgundy) – 2 skeins
    • Colour 2 – DMC 899 (medium rose pink) – 1 skein
    • Colour 3 – DMC 943 (medium aquamarine/teal) – 1 skein
    • Colour 4 – DMC 741 (medium tangerine/orange) – 1 skein
  • Needle: A No. 12 embroidery needle, which is a fine needle suited to detailed work on fabric.
  • Fabric: The pattern recommends using a DMC Magic Sheet combined with a transfer pen and transfer paper to accurately transfer the design onto your chosen fabric. This transfer method is particularly helpful for intermediate embroiderers who want precise placement of the detailed motif.

Colour Palette and Visual Style

The four-colour palette — combining deep burgundy, rose pink, aquamarine teal, and tangerine orange — gives the Indian Elephant a vibrant, jewel-toned appearance that reflects the rich, festive colours associated with traditional Indian decorative arts.
